ILU is a project under Subjective Values Foundation, a non-profit organisation with the main goals to provide opportunities for young people to realize their creative ideas and emphasize cultural diversity. Subjective Values Foundation works to promote social inclusion, adress conflict arising from cultural inequalities and create a sustainable society.
